Abstract

Un soporte de fabricación para conectores de fibra óptica define un cuerpo configurado para contener de manera desmontable una pluralidad de casquillos de fibra óptica. El cuerpo permite que cada uno de los casquillos de fibra óptica se mueva a lo largo de su eje con una inclinación cuando los casquillos se montan en el cuerpo. El cuerpo puede acoplarse a una placa de pulido para su uso con un aparato de pulido de casquillo en una etapa de pulido. El acoplamiento del cuerpo a la placa de pulido permite que cada uno de los casquillos sobresalga al menos parcialmente de una cara inferior de la placa de pulido para entrar en contacto con el aparato de pulido. El cuerpo del soporte de fabricación se configura como un accesorio que puede usarse en al menos un paso de fabricación adicional aparte de la etapa de pulido cuando no se monta en la placa de pulido.
